From: Misscraps

Does anyone know if this will have a Diamond Lounge?

According to the Total Rewards attendant, the Cromwell does not have a Diamond Lounge.

Some other observations:

Cromwell is using the CET Total Rewards card instead of a unique card like Bill's had.

The garage was not open this afternoon.

Many 5c and up video poker machines are in the back near valet parking and the garage, but paytables are under 97% such as 8/5 DDB (96.79%) and 7/5 JoB (96.15%). Most are single-line but there are some progressives and some multiline.

The high limit room has two video poker machines. One is $1 and $2 multiline and the other is $5, $10, $25 single-line. These have the only 98% game I found - 7/5 BP (98.01%).
